Project Summary
Funded by the EPA's Brownfields Area-Wide Planning Program, the Lowerre Neighborhood Brownfield Plan was initiated in February 2014 and seeks to integrate the needs and desires of the Lowerre community (Lawrence Street Area) with a potential multi-use trail running along the former Getty Square branch of the Putnam rail line. This passenger line once provided a direct connection to New York City, but has been inactive for over 50 years.
The viability of the vacant parcels along this former rail corridor have been marred by possible rail-related contamination ever since, and will be examined for their ability to support a multi-use trail that would provide a direct connection to trails in Van Cortlandt Park and, by extension, to the Van Cortlandt Park / 242nd St station on the MTA's 1 Line. These connections would open up opportunities for the residents of Yonkers and New York City to access each other's respective services and recreational facilities, with the potential to facilitate new live, work, and play interactions between the two communities.
It is important that these opportunities work for the residents of Yonkers, and the Lowerre Neighborhood Brownfield Plan is striving to identify ways in which a multi-use trail could serve the needs of the community.
